It was invented in 1985 by a line cook named Hani who worked at the National Coney Island at Mack Avenue and Seven Mile Road in Detroit. [ 2 ] [ 3 ] The Hani may have started as a staff meal where the cook would prepare it for his co-workers, but later it was added to the menu.
The meat of conches are often eaten raw in salads or cooked in burgers, chowders, fritters, and gumbos. [7] Conch is indigenous to the Caribbean and West Indies. Conch is particularly popular in the Bahamas, Turks and Caicos, and Jamaica. [8] In Bahamas, conch is often cooked into fritters. In Jamaica conch is eaten in stews and curries.
Concha (Spanish, 'shell'), plural conchas, is a traditional Hispanic sweet bread with similar consistency to a brioche. [1] Conchas get their name from their round shape and their striped, seashell -like appearance.

A food truck is a large motorized vehicle (such as a van or multi-stop truck) or trailer equipped to store, transport, cook, prepare, serve and/or sell food. [1] [2]Some food trucks, such as ice cream trucks, sell frozen or prepackaged food, but many have on-board kitchens and prepare food from scratch, or they reheat food that was previously prepared in a brick and mortar commercial kitchen.
